Scottish Co-Investment Fund Are you a Scottish start-up, early-stage or growing company seeking investment to develop products and/or markets? Scottish Enterprise can match fund accredited investment partners to support your growth plans. The Scottish Co-investment Fund (SCF) is designed to address a finance gap alongside their accredited co-investment partners. Investment can be made in companies from start-up, early-stage to expanding businesses seeking to develop products and/or markets. |

New Draft Legislation for Non-Domestic Rates New draft legislation on non-domestic rates (NDR) aims to tackle tax avoidance and promote the Scottish Government’s ground-breaking Deposit Return Scheme. Regulations laid before the Scottish Parliament will empower councils to crack down on tax-avoidance such as the artificial use of insolvency, leasing arrangements or shell companies. The Perfect Scoop Serves Up Award Winning Produce Based in East Wemyss, Fife, award-winning The Perfect Scoop is run by local couple George and Fiona Wallace, along with their son, Kyle. After 17 years of running very successful fish and chip shops in the Levenmouth area, George decided they needed a change and opened the ice cream parlour in 2017. Here, the small family business produces its own special Gelato, and in 2019, their Belgian White Chocolate was awarded Reserve Champion at the prestigious Royal Highland Show Ice Cream Competition and also in 2021, with their Papua New Guinea Vanilla. CyberScotland Week 2023 CyberScotland Week 2023 will take place from 27th February to 5th March 2023. This week of events is dedicated to raising cyber security awareness, improving skills and promoting innovation. Industry leaders, experts, and enthusiasts from all over the country will come together to share their knowledge, demonstrate their work, and discuss the latest trends and advancements in cyber security.
